  Description:

Electrically powered wheelchairs, scooters and their chargers - Requirements and test methods

  Purpose

This European Standard specifies requirements and test methods for electrically powered wheelchairs with a maximum speed not exceeding 15 km/h intended to carry one person of mass not greater than 100 kg, which includes: - manual wheelchairs with add-on power kits used for propulsion, - electrically powered wheelchairs, and - electrically powered scooters with three or more wheels. It also specifies requirements and test methods for battery chargers for wheelchairs and scooters. This European Standard does not apply in total to: - wheelchairs intended for special purposes, such as sports, - custom-made wheelchairs, - handrim activated power assisted wheelchairs and - powered office chairs.
